Link Edition 2DS System - $80

Includes Nintendo 2DS system, AC adapter and pre-installed version of The Legend of Zelda: Ocarina of Time 3D

Has anyone opened the Explorers Edition? Is the book just an abridged Prima guide? Or is it unique stuff?
It's unique stuff, but nothing all that special. It's pretty much just an intro to the Zelda series, then this specific game, followed by a bunch of tips and tricks and explanations of in-game stuff. It's sort of just a lengthy squarebound game manual.

The map included is cut with pretty cool wavy edges, and is double-sided. One side shows the world map, the other has a detailed map of the Great Plateau that shows where some secrets and locations are.

Also the game is the "not for resale" version with the Guardian on the back from the Special/Master editions, for those hoping to trade it in. Might have to ditch the case.
